Subject: Locked case — Velmora test units

Dispatch,

The locked case with the Velmora prototype handsets is ready at the Kestrel Annex loading bay. Driver must not open it; keys stay with QA. Route is straight to the Marwick lab, no intermediate stops, no stacking under other freight. Confirm pickup window with the bay clerk before rolling. Log the seal number at both ends. The hand-over instruction for the courier is as follows:

drop instructions, bahif-bahip: the norax feniel courier leaves the drumir kaseth rusir ledger at gate 1983 under passcode 849948

# InkLedger Environments

InkLedger, our PDF invoice renderer, runs in three environments: dev, staging, and production. Each environment has its own font cache, template bucket, and render queue. New team members should verify staging parity before promoting any template change. Please read each setting carefully before editing anything. The staging environment currently uses the following configuration values.

deployment values, yadup-tajof:
oliath:
  log_level: debug
  metrics_host: metrics.oliath.zemvarlabs.internal
  pool_size: 4

# Parcel-tracking webhook (Cartwheel Logistics integration)
# Carrier pushes status events here; we verify the HMAC, dedupe by
# event ID, then upsert into the shipments table. Events can arrive
# out of order — the handler keeps only the latest timestamp per
# parcel. Do NOT disable dedupe in staging; the carrier sandbox
# replays aggressively. Timeouts over 5s cause carrier-side retries,
# so keep the handler thin. The shipments store is configured with
# the connection string that follows.

database URL for hawip-kagap: redis://rusok_svc:bMCaqek7MRWIOJ@db-8501.zarqeltech.corp:5432/sileth

Release checklist — Fernwheel v3.2. Verify the currency conversion fix before sign-off. Previous builds rounded at each intermediate hop, so multi-leg conversions drifted by up to 0.03 units on large invoices. The fix keeps full precision until final display and rounds once, banker's style. QA should re-run the ledger reconciliation suite against the Marlow test dataset and confirm zero-delta totals. For the sync, note that the verified artifact is identified by the token below.

pipeline stamp: htk9_4f9b7da12